Transaction ed74780064919b5fb7a9744632f750f9082c199c53eeaf4521e0843987c9c9fe

1 Input
2 Outputs
  • ed74780064919b5fb7a9744632f750f9082c199c53eeaf4521e0843987c9c9fe:0
  • value  70333000
    address  17uFTsKZbs4Hbjx5V98onxuJQrWAZGXcsz
  • ed74780064919b5fb7a9744632f750f9082c199c53eeaf4521e0843987c9c9fe:1
  • value  1335498
    address  1Be5pcqj3z6JSr6kYPFD32SNn2b1JZu6VY